Guest Posted February 27, 2008 Share Posted February 27, 2008 In my store I uploaded about 10 images fine.. and now whenever I try to upload I get.. "Error: You did not browse for an image to upload or the file was too large for the server. The default maximum upload limit is 2MB." However this is at random... sometimes it will let me upload an image but most of the time it will not!? Even just then I went to do it so i could copy the error message and it uploaded ok the first time but then started porducing the error again after that? Upload limit size etc are all set fine in general settings and the thumbs/uploaders folders are CHMOD to 777. And I am using web fusion reseller account hosting Please help as this is going to be a major problem for me whjen it comes to entering and uploading products! bsmither Posted February 29, 2008 Share Posted February 29, 2008 I'm not sure myself, so I'm asking for you to reverify the Max Upload Filesize in the Admin. What I'm not sure about is whether CC deals with strictly numbers or if it can deal with symbolic values. That is, Max Upload Filesize has "(Under 2048Kb Recommended)". 2048Kb is a symbolic value. The error message says "...upload limit is 2MB." Again, 2MB is a symbolic value. Is there a pure number in this field or a symbolic value? Or anything at all? Try deleting the value found here and hope that it does default to =(2*1024*1024) and not 0. =============== Ok, scratch the whole of the above. If the situation described above were true, you be getting a slightly different error message. This error message is coming because a test for a successful HTTP POST function is returning false. Somewhere along the way, your upload is being rejected or lost. I'm still looking for the problem. Could you send me a copy of one the files that is not uploading? Can you re-upload the same file? That is, once a file gets uploaded, can you continue to upload it several more times without it getting lost?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
